MOOCs and Open Education Around the World. Routledge – 2015 – 396 Pages.
Edited by Curtis J. Bonk, Mimi M. Lee, Thomas C. Reeves, Thomas H. Reynolds.

MOOCs and Open Education is a
book
that
examines
issues
having to do with open
education resources
(OER) and
massively open online courses (MOOCs).
The latest
evolvements in
distance learning technology enable
people
in all parts of the world
to take online courses.
These massive open courses are
generally free
but do not
always
lead to formal accreditation.
There are several
topics that
elearning organizations
are dealing with
today because e-learning technology is
developing so quickly.
How can participants
certify that
the training provided by these
MOOC classes is
good?
How can students
ensure that
teachers are properly credentialed
to teach classes online?
What different business models are being used by
organizations like
Andorra to conduct these massively open online courses?
What experimental evaluation strategies and teaching practices are optimal?
How can participants
deal with
low
student motivation and high
student dropout rates?
